Can't Leave it Alone Cake
1 box Yellow Cake
1/3 C Oil
2 Eggs
1 C semi-sweet chocolate chips
1 can Sweetened Condensed Milk
1 stick of butter (I've used margarine and it hadn't been turning out so Sunday I used butter and it finally turned out right)
Mix cake mix, oil and eggs. Spread 1/2 -2/3 of mixture on the bottom of 9x13 pan. Melt the chocolate chips, sweeten condensed milk and butter in microwave. Pour over the cake mixture in pan. Dollop the remaining cake mixture over the chocolate. Bake at 350 for 20-25 min...just until golden. ENJOY!!!
